CVE-2025-30348

MEDIUM
Published Mar 21, 2025 Modified Mar 24, 2025 CWE-407

Description

encodeText in QDom in Qt before 6.8.0 has a complex algorithm involving XML string copy and inline replacement of parts of a string (with relocation of later data).
